Refining the future

Remaining sabotage, smuggling no match - so far - for Iraq's plans to upgrade key oil infrastructure. Updating Iraq's old, massive refineries a crucial part of overall oil strategy.

BAGHDAD - The head of Iraq's third largest refinery said smuggling and other security issues still impact the oil sector but is convinced it's manageable, as he prepares a major upgrade and expansion to Baghdad's Daura refinery.

Tens of billions of dollars are needed to modernize the country's entire oil sector. Much of that is expected when the 10 oil contracts awarded to the world's largest oil companies begin development. But infrastructure such as storage units, pipelines and refineries are going to need as much attention as the fields.
